Park Elementary School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Corning, Clay County. The school has 349 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Shelby Burkheart. It is part of the Corning School District school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4 in a rural setting. The school employs 19.3 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 18.1:1.

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 96% White, 2.3% Hispanic or Latino and 1.4% Two or more races.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 335 | 96%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 8 | 2.3% |
| Two or more races | 5 | 1.4% |
| Black or African American |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
247 of the school's 349 students (71%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

Park Elementary School is one of 3 schools in CORNING SCHOOL DISTRICT, based in CORNING, Arkansas. The district serves 805 students district-wide and employs 84 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 349 students, Park Elementary School is larger than the district average of about 268 students per school.
